WEKO3
アイテム
{"_buckets": {"deposit": "5fc07405-6bfc-48be-805a-7caf500a045d"}, "_deposit": {"created_by": 3, "id": "5376", "owners": [3], "pid": {"revision_id": 0, "type": "depid", "value": "5376"}, "status": "published"}, "_oai": {"id": "oai:nitech.repo.nii.ac.jp:00005376", "sets": ["31"]}, "author_link": ["18663", "18664", "18662"], "item_10001_alternative_title_24": {"attribute_name": "その他(別言語等)のタイトル", "attribute_value_mlt": [{"subitem_alternative_title": "コウゾウ アヤマリ ケンシュツ オユウスル アセンブラ プログラミング エンシュウ シエン システム ノ ジツゲン ト ヒョウカ "}, {"subitem_alternative_title": "Implementation and Evaluation of a Computer-Aided Assembly Programming Exercise System with a Function of Structural Anomaly Detection"}]}, "item_10001_biblio_info_28": {"attribute_name": "書誌情報", "attribute_value_mlt": [{"bibliographicIssueDates": {"bibliographicIssueDate": "2008-02-01", "bibliographicIssueDateType": "Issued"}, "bibliographicIssueNumber": "2", "bibliographicPageEnd": "292", "bibliographicPageStart": "280", "bibliographicVolumeNumber": "J91-D", "bibliographic_titles": [{"bibliographic_title": "電子情報通信学会論文誌. D, 情報・システム"}]}]}, "item_10001_description_36": {"attribute_name": "内容記述", "attribute_value_mlt": [{"subitem_description": "本論文では,計算機リソースの制御法や制御構造の実現法の理解促進を目的としたアセンブラプログラミング演習支援システムを提案する.提案システムは構造誤り検出機能を有することを特徴とする.構造誤り検出機能では次に示す三つの機能をアセンブラプログラムに適用し,構造パターンを生成する.(1)プログラムを実行して詳細な実行結果を取得する機能.(2)実行結果に含まれる計算機リソースの名前を課題で指定されるラベルや変数に置き換える機能.(3)置換え結果から指導者の指定したプログラム構造に関する制約を満たすラベルや変数を抽出して構造パターンを生成する機能.これらの機能を正解プログラムと答案プログラムに適用し,それぞれの構造パターンを比較評価することで,構造誤り検出を可能にする.本論文では提案システムを実装し,学部2年生のプログラミング演習に適用した.その結果,今回の演習では提案システムが従来システムでは見逃していた構造誤りを検出可能であることを示した.また,八つの課題に提出された2938件の答案プログラムを調べた結果,特定の課題を除く多くの課題で提案システムと指導者による正誤判定が一致することを示した.", "subitem_description_type": "Other"}]}, "item_10001_description_38": {"attribute_name": "フォーマット", "attribute_value_mlt": [{"subitem_description": "application/pdf", "subitem_description_type": "Other"}]}, "item_10001_full_name_27": {"attribute_name": "著者別名", "attribute_value_mlt": [{"nameIdentifiers": [{"nameIdentifier": "18664", "nameIdentifierScheme": "WEKO"}], "names": [{"name": "Takahashi, Naohisa"}]}]}, "item_10001_publisher_29": {"attribute_name": "出版者", "attribute_value_mlt": [{"subitem_publisher": "Institute of Electronics, Information and Communication Engineers"}]}, "item_10001_source_id_30": {"attribute_name": "ISSN", "attribute_value_mlt": [{"subitem_source_identifier": "18804535", "subitem_source_identifier_type": "ISSN"}]}, "item_10001_source_id_32": {"attribute_name": "書誌レコードID(NCID)", "attribute_value_mlt": [{"subitem_source_identifier": "AA12099634", "subitem_source_identifier_type": "NCID"}]}, "item_10001_version_type_33": {"attribute_name": "著者版フラグ", "attribute_value_mlt": [{"subitem_version_resource": "http://purl.org/coar/version/c_970fb48d4fbd8a85", "subitem_version_type": "VoR"}]}, "item_creator": {"attribute_name": "著者", "attribute_type": "creator", "attribute_value_mlt": [{"creatorNames": [{"creatorName": "宮地, 恵佑"}], "nameIdentifiers": [{"nameIdentifier": "18662", "nameIdentifierScheme": "WEKO"}]}, {"creatorNames": [{"creatorName": "高橋, 直久"}], "nameIdentifiers": [{"nameIdentifier": "18663", "nameIdentifierScheme": "WEKO"}]}]}, "item_files": {"attribute_name": "ファイル情報", "attribute_type": "file", "attribute_value_mlt": [{"accessrole": "open_date", "date": [{"dateType": "Available", "dateValue": "2017-01-25"}], "displaytype": "detail", "download_preview_message": "", "file_order": 0, "filename": "J91-D_280.pdf", "filesize": [{"value": "1.0 MB"}], "format": "application/pdf", "future_date_message": "", "is_thumbnail": false, "licensefree": "Copyright (c) 2008 IEICE http://search.ieice.org/index.html", "licensetype": "license_free", "mimetype": "application/pdf", "size": 1000000.0, "url": {"label": "本文_fulltext", "url": "https://nitech.repo.nii.ac.jp/record/5376/files/J91-D_280.pdf"}, "version_id": "19c441f5-ddc5-420e-a569-8518d457bd37"}]}, "item_language": {"attribute_name": "言語", "attribute_value_mlt": [{"subitem_language": "jpn"}]}, "item_resource_type": {"attribute_name": "資源タイプ", "attribute_value_mlt": [{"resourcetype": "journal article", "resourceuri": "http://purl.org/coar/resource_type/c_6501"}]}, "item_title": "構造誤り検出機能を有するアセンブラプログラミング演習支援システムの実現と評価", "item_titles": {"attribute_name": "タイトル", "attribute_value_mlt": [{"subitem_title": "構造誤り検出機能を有するアセンブラプログラミング演習支援システムの実現と評価"}]}, "item_type_id": "10001", "owner": "3", "path": ["31"], "permalink_uri": "https://nitech.repo.nii.ac.jp/records/5376", "pubdate": {"attribute_name": "公開日", "attribute_value": "2013-06-25"}, "publish_date": "2013-06-25", "publish_status": "0", "recid": "5376", "relation": {}, "relation_version_is_last": true, "title": ["構造誤り検出機能を有するアセンブラプログラミング演習支援システムの実現と評価"], "weko_shared_id": -1}
構造誤り検出機能を有するアセンブラプログラミング演習支援システムの実現と評価
https://nitech.repo.nii.ac.jp/records/5376
https://nitech.repo.nii.ac.jp/records/5376de1a7131-3f0a-45ea-a6bb-598ac552fd61
名前 / ファイル | ライセンス | アクション |
---|---|---|
本文_fulltext (1.0 MB)
|
Copyright (c) 2008 IEICE http://search.ieice.org/index.html
|
Item type | 学術雑誌論文 / Journal Article(1) | |||||
---|---|---|---|---|---|---|
公開日 | 2013-06-25 | |||||
タイトル | ||||||
タイトル | 構造誤り検出機能を有するアセンブラプログラミング演習支援システムの実現と評価 | |||||
言語 | ||||||
言語 | jpn | |||||
資源タイプ | ||||||
資源タイプ識別子 | http://purl.org/coar/resource_type/c_6501 | |||||
資源タイプ | journal article | |||||
その他(別言語等)のタイトル | ||||||
その他のタイトル | コウゾウ アヤマリ ケンシュツ オユウスル アセンブラ プログラミング エンシュウ シエン システム ノ ジツゲン ト ヒョウカ | |||||
その他(別言語等)のタイトル | ||||||
その他のタイトル | Implementation and Evaluation of a Computer-Aided Assembly Programming Exercise System with a Function of Structural Anomaly Detection | |||||
著者 |
宮地, 恵佑
× 宮地, 恵佑× 高橋, 直久 |
|||||
著者別名 | ||||||
姓名 | Takahashi, Naohisa | |||||
書誌情報 |
電子情報通信学会論文誌. D, 情報・システム 巻 J91-D, 号 2, p. 280-292, 発行日 2008-02-01 |
|||||
出版者 | ||||||
出版者 | Institute of Electronics, Information and Communication Engineers | |||||
ISSN | ||||||
収録物識別子タイプ | ISSN | |||||
収録物識別子 | 18804535 | |||||
書誌レコードID(NCID) | ||||||
収録物識別子タイプ | NCID | |||||
収録物識別子 | AA12099634 | |||||
著者版フラグ | ||||||
出版タイプ | VoR | |||||
出版タイプResource | http://purl.org/coar/version/c_970fb48d4fbd8a85 | |||||
内容記述 | ||||||
内容記述タイプ | Other | |||||
内容記述 | 本論文では,計算機リソースの制御法や制御構造の実現法の理解促進を目的としたアセンブラプログラミング演習支援システムを提案する.提案システムは構造誤り検出機能を有することを特徴とする.構造誤り検出機能では次に示す三つの機能をアセンブラプログラムに適用し,構造パターンを生成する.(1)プログラムを実行して詳細な実行結果を取得する機能.(2)実行結果に含まれる計算機リソースの名前を課題で指定されるラベルや変数に置き換える機能.(3)置換え結果から指導者の指定したプログラム構造に関する制約を満たすラベルや変数を抽出して構造パターンを生成する機能.これらの機能を正解プログラムと答案プログラムに適用し,それぞれの構造パターンを比較評価することで,構造誤り検出を可能にする.本論文では提案システムを実装し,学部2年生のプログラミング演習に適用した.その結果,今回の演習では提案システムが従来システムでは見逃していた構造誤りを検出可能であることを示した.また,八つの課題に提出された2938件の答案プログラムを調べた結果,特定の課題を除く多くの課題で提案システムと指導者による正誤判定が一致することを示した. | |||||
フォーマット | ||||||
内容記述タイプ | Other | |||||
内容記述 | application/pdf |